Role of HR Recruitment Agencies

HR recruitment agencies are key in bridging the gap between employers and job seekers. These agencies specialize in sourcing, screening, and selecting candidates for various job roles, easing the burden on companies’ HR departments. By leveraging their expertise and extensive networks, recruitment agencies can efficiently match the right talent with the right job opportunities, ensuring a smoother and faster hiring process for organizations. Moreover, they often own insights into industry trends, salary benchmarks, and candidate expectations, enabling them to provide valuable consultancy to employers and candidates, ultimately fostering better workforce alignment and organizational success.

Also, best hr recruitment agencies contribute significantly to enhancing the quality of business hires. Through rigorous screening processes, including skill assessments, background checks, and behavioral interviews, these agencies ensure that candidates presented to employers meet the required qualifications and cultural fit criteria. This helps reduce recruitment risks such as hiring errors and company turnover costs. Besides, recruitment agencies can provide access to a broader talent pool, including passive candidates who are not actively seeking employment but possess the desired skills and experience. By tapping into this talent reservoir, businesses can access top-notch professionals they may have yet to reach through traditional recruitment channels, thereby gaining a competitive edge in talent acquisition.

Types of services offered by HR agencies 

  1. Recruitment and Staffing Services:

    HR agencies often assist businesses in sourcing, screening, and hiring candidates for various positions. This includes posting job listings, conducting interviews, and facilitating hiring.

  2. Temporary Staffing:

    Many HR agencies provide temporary staffing solutions to help businesses manage fluctuations in workload or fill short-term staffing needs. They maintain a pool of qualified candidates who can be deployed quickly to client companies.

  3. Permanent Placement Services:

    Besides temporary staffing, HR agencies may specialize in permanent placement services, helping businesses find the right candidates for full-time positions.

  4. Executive Search:

    Some HR agencies focus on executive search services, helping businesses find top-level executives and leaders for key positions within the company.

  5. HR Consulting:

    HR agencies may offer consulting services to businesses seeking guidance on various HR-related matters, such as compliance with employment laws, performance management, employee relations, and HR strategy development.

  6. Training and Development:

    HR agencies may provide training and development programs for employees to enhance their skills and knowledge in specific areas, such as leadership, communication, and technical skills.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an HR Recruitment Agency

  1. Industry Expertise:

    Look for an agency that specializes in recruiting for your industry or niche. They will better understand your needs and the type of candidates who will thrive in your organization.

  2. Track Record:

    Research the agency’s track record and reputation. Look for testimonials, case studies, or client references to gauge their success in placing candidates and the quality of their service.

  3. Candidate Quality:

    Assess the quality of candidates the agency provides. Do they have a rigorous screening process? Are they able to attract top-tier talent? Ask about their candidate pool and how they source candidates.

  4. Recruitment Techniques:

    Inquire about the agency’s recruitment techniques and strategies. Do they utilize innovative methods to reach passive candidates? Are they proficient in using technology for candidate sourcing and assessment?

  5. Time and Cost:

    Consider the time and cost of partnering with the agency. What is their average time to fill a position? Are their fees competitive, and do they offer transparent pricing?

  6. Geographical Reach:

    If your organization operates in multiple locations, ensure that the agency has a broad geographical reach or can partner with other agencies to fulfill your staffing needs globally.

  7. Cultural Fit:

    Assess whether the agency understands your company’s culture and values. They should be able to source candidates with the right skills and fit well within your organization’s culture.
